Some symptoms of psychogenic blackouts... WebSep 4, 2024 · A blow to the head from an accident or injury can cause a concussion. Headache, dizziness and fatigue are common symptoms. But, concussions can lead to short-term memory problems, too. These tend to improve over time. However, memory loss related to concussions can become worse if you get more head injuries. WebStroke is an abrupt interruption of constant blood flow to the brain that causes loss of neurological function. The interruption of blood flow can be caused by a blockage, leading to the more common ischemic stroke, or by bleeding in the brain, leading to the more deadly hemorrhagic stroke.
